-
-
Notifications
You must be signed in to change notification settings - Fork 9
sys ctime
IsaacShelton edited this page Nov 13, 2022
·
5 revisions
sys/ctime.adept
contains symbols from <time.h>
.
alias time_t = long
alias clock_t = long
packed struct tm (tm_sec, tm_min, tm_hour, tm_mday, tm_mon, tm_year, tm_wday, tm_yday, tm_isdst int)
define CLOCKS_PER_SEC = 1000
foreign clock() clock_t
foreign difftime(time_t, time_t) double
foreign mktime(*tm) time_t
foreign time(*time_t) time_t
foreign asctime(*tm) *ubyte
foreign ctime(*time_t) *ubyte
foreign gmtime(*time_t) *tm
foreign localtime(*time_t) *tm
foreign strftime(out *ubyte, usize, *ubyte, *tm) usize